Azure Arc VM 管理先决条件
适用于:Azure 本地版本 23H2
本文列出了 Azure Local 上的 Azure Arc VM 管理的要求和先决条件。 建议在管理 Arc VM 之前查看要求并完成先决条件。
Azure 要求
Azure 要求包括:
若要通过Azure 门户预配 Arc VM 和 VM 资源(例如虚拟磁盘、逻辑网络、网络接口和 VM 映像),必须具有相应的 RBAC 角色和分配权限的 Azure 订阅的访问权限。 有关详细信息,请参阅 用于 Azure 本地 Arc VM 管理的 RBAC 角色。
Azure 要求中所述的区域支持 Arc VM 管理基础结构。 对于 Azure 本地上的 Arc VM 管理,必须在同一区域中注册、启用或创建所有实体。
这些实体包括 Azure 本地实例、Arc 资源桥、自定义位置、VM 操作员、从 Arc 创建的虚拟机和用于服务器来宾管理的 Azure Arc。 只要所有资源组位于同一区域,这些实体就可以位于不同的或相同的资源组中。
Azure 本地要求
有权访问已部署的 Azure 本地实例、具有 Arc 资源桥和自定义位置。
Arc VM 映像要求
若要在 Azure 本地上使用 Arc VM 映像,请确保满足以下要求:
- 仅使用英语(en-us)语言 VHD 创建 VM 映像。
- 请勿使用 Azure 虚拟机 VHD 磁盘创建 VM 映像。
Azure 命令行接口 (CLI) 要求
如果不使用 Azure CLI 预配和管理 Arc VM 和 VM 资源,请跳过本部分。
可以直接连接到 Azure 本地系统,也可以远程访问系统。 根据是直接还是远程连接到系统,步骤不同。
有关 Azure 本地 VM 的 Azure CLI 命令的信息,请参阅 az stack-hci-vm。
直接连接到系统
如果直接访问 Azure 本地,则无需执行任何步骤。
在系统部署期间,将创建 Arc 资源桥,并在系统上安装 Azure CLI 扩展 stack-hci-vm
。 可以使用 Azure CLI 扩展连接到和管理系统。
远程连接到系统
如果要远程访问 Azure 本地,必须满足以下要求:
最新版 Azure 命令行界面 (CLI)。 必须在用于连接到 Azure 本地的客户端上安装此版本。
有关安装说明,请参阅 安装 Azure CLI。 安装
az
CLI 后,请务必重启系统。如果使用的是本地安装,请使用 az login 命令登录到 Azure CLI。 若要完成身份验证过程,请遵循终端中显示的步骤。 有关其他登录选项,请参阅使用 Azure CLI 登录。
运行 az version 以查找安装的版本和依赖库。 若要升级到最新版本,请运行 az upgrade。
Azure 本地扩展
stack-hci-vm
。在Azure 门户中,转到 Azure 本地资源,然后转到操作>更新。 在右窗格中,记下系统正在运行的 当前版本 。
匹配从 Azure 门户 到 Arc VM 发布跟踪表中的“发布生成”的当前版本。 然后从表中标识相应的
stack-hci-vm extension
版本。 你将在用于连接到 Azure 本地的客户端上安装此版本。检查客户端上是否安装了扩展版本。 运行下面的命令:
az extension list --output table
如果安装了较旧版本,请将其删除并安装新版本。 运行下面的命令:
az extension remove --name "stack-hci-vm"
要安装 扩展,请运行以下命令:
az extension add --name "stack-hci-vm" --version "<version>"
若要验证是否已安装扩展,请再次使用
list
该命令。
后续步骤
- 为 Arc VM 管理分配 RBAC 角色。